怎么把html换成php

怎么把html换成php

怎么把html换成php

在网页开发中,HTML和PHP是两种常用的编程语言,HTML用于构建网页的结构和内容,而PHP则用于处理动态数据和服务器端逻辑,我们可能需要将一个HTML文件转换为PHP文件,以便在服务器端执行一些操作,本文将介绍如何将HTML文件转换为PHP文件,并提供一些相关的技术介绍。

1、了解HTML和PHP的基本概念

HTML(Hypertext Markup Language)是一种标记语言,用于创建网页的结构,它使用标签来定义文本、图像、链接等元素,HTML文件通常以.html.htm为扩展名。

PHP(Hypertext Preprocessor)是一种服务器端的脚本语言,用于处理动态数据和服务器端逻辑,PHP代码可以嵌入到HTML文件中,或者单独保存为.php文件,PHP文件在服务器上执行,然后将结果发送给客户端浏览器。

2、将HTML转换为PHP的步骤

要将HTML文件转换为PHP文件,需要遵循以下步骤:

步骤1:打开HTML文件

使用文本编辑器(如Notepad++、Sublime Text等)打开要转换的HTML文件。

步骤2:添加PHP标签

在HTML文件的开头和结尾添加<?php?>标签,这将告诉服务器这是一个PHP文件,而不是普通的HTML文件。

<?php
// 这里是PHP代码
?>

步骤3:编写PHP代码

<?php?>标签之间编写PHP代码,这些代码可以是变量声明、函数定义、条件语句等。

<?php
$name = "张三";
echo "你好," . $name;
?>

步骤4:保存并运行PHP文件

将修改后的HTML文件保存为.php扩展名,然后将其上传到服务器,在服务器上运行该PHP文件,它将生成一个包含动态内容的网页。

3、注意事项

在将HTML转换为PHP时,需要注意以下几点:

确保服务器支持PHP,如果服务器不支持PHP,那么无法运行PHP代码,在这种情况下,需要将服务器配置为支持PHP,或者将PHP代码转换为其他服务器端语言(如JavaScript)。

注意语法差异,虽然HTML和PHP有很多相似之处,但它们之间仍然存在一些语法差异,在编写PHP代码时,需要遵循PHP的语法规则,PHP中的注释需要使用///* */,而不是HTML中的<!--->

注意安全问题,在编写PHP代码时,需要注意安全问题,避免出现安全漏洞,可以使用预编译语句来防止SQL注入攻击,或者对用户输入进行验证和过滤。

相关问题与解答:

问题1:为什么需要将HTML转换为PHP?

答:将HTML转换为PHP的原因有很多,PHP具有更强大的功能,可以处理动态数据和服务器端逻辑,使用PHP可以提高网站的性能和安全性,使用PHP可以实现更多的交互功能,提高用户体验。

问题2:如何在HTML文件中嵌入PHP代码?

答:在HTML文件中嵌入PHP代码非常简单,只需在HTML代码中插入<?php?>标签之间的PHP代码即可。

<div>当前时间是:<?php echo date("Y-m-d H:i:s"); ?></div>

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/183995.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2023-12-31 01:54
Next 2023-12-31 01:58

相关推荐

  • html表单属性大全 html表单样式大全

    朋友们,你们知道html表单样式大全这个问题吗?如果不了解该问题的话,小编将详细为你解答,希望对你有所帮助!html表单元素有哪些?1、input 元素定义输入框,根据不同的 type 属性,可以变化为多种形态。2、表单能够包含 input 元素,比如文本字段、复选框、单选框、提交按钮等等。表单还可以包含 menus、textarea、fieldset、legend 和 label 元素。表单用于向服务器传输数据。注意:form 元素是块级元素,其前后会产生折行。

    2023-11-28
    0122
  • 如何在PHP中实现MongoDB的MapReduce操作?

    MongoDB中的MapReduce是一种数据处理方法,可以在服务器端进行复杂的聚合操作。在PHP中,可以使用MongoDB的PHP驱动程序来执行MapReduce操作。以下是一个简单的示例代码:,,``php,,``

    2024-08-18
    040
  • html if语句

    大家好呀!今天小编发现了html插入if的有趣问题,来给大家解答一下,别忘了关注本站哦,现在我们开始阅读吧!thinkphp在html页面中写if语句怎么写1、纯HTML是不能写判断语句的,还需要javascript,javascript的判断语句是if。2、if(表达式1)语句1;else if(表达式2)语句2;else if(表达式3)语句3;…else if(表达式m)语句m;else 语句n;其语义是:依次判断表达式的值,当出现某个值为真时,则执行其对应的语句。

    2023-11-25
    0216
  • HTML手机网页制作模板(html网页制作手机版)

    各位朋友,大家好!小编整理了有关HTML手机网页制作模板的解答,顺便拓展几个相关知识点,希望能解决你的问题,我们现在开始阅读吧!怎么制作网页模板?如何制作网页模板首先进入注册页面、注册一个凡科帐号,第二,登录后台,开始“网站设计”第三,选择网站模板,更改网站横幅,网站内容建设...第四,点击“保存”,网站就制作完毕。网页模板怎么使用?打开相关的网页制作软件,需要在菜单栏中点击文件并选择新建。在弹出的对话框中选择网站模板,没问题的话点击右下角的创建。这个时候会显示网页文件窗口,确定自己需要的文件并选择保存。

    2023-12-12
    0124
  • html模块设计-html模块

    大家好!小编今天给大家解答一下有关html模块,以及分享几个html模块设计对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。HTML基础知识空的HTML元素:没有内容的HTML元素被称为空元素。在XHTML、XML以及未来版本的HTML中,所有元素都必须被关闭。总的来说,HTML是网页的基础语言,是创建丰富多彩、互动性强的网页的必备技能。对于初学者来说,学习HTML是一个很好的起点,它将帮助他们理解网页的结构和内容,并为他们更深入地学习网页设计和开发打下坚实的基础。

    2023-11-25
    0140
  • UltraEdit 64位——功能强大的文本编辑器介绍

    UltraEdit 64位是一款功能强大的文本编辑器,它由UltraEdit Software Ltd.开发并发布,UltraEdit 64位支持多种编程语言和文件格式,可以用于代码编辑、日志记录、文本编辑等任务,本文将介绍UltraEdit 64位的主要功能和特点,以及如何安装和使用它。一、UltraEdit 64位的主要功能1、代……

    2023-12-10
    0339

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入